Andrew Corona, Phoenix, Arizona

Phoenix, Arizona – Andrew Corona, 38, tragically passed away on January 4, 2025, in what appears to have been a heartbreaking murder-suicide in Phoenix.

Corona’s wife, Ashlee Corona, 35, was also found dead in the incident. The couple’s young child, Mav, was severely injured and is currently receiving medical care in critical but stable condition.

According to the Phoenix Police Department, officers were called to an apartment complex near 99th Avenue and Indian School Road at approximately 8:30 p.m. on Sunday evening, following reports of an argument and gunshots coming from inside the residence.

When law enforcement arrived, they discovered the lifeless bodies of Andrew and Ashlee Corona, while their son was rushed to the hospital. Initial investigations suggest that Andrew Corona fatally shot his wife and their child before taking his own life.

"The investigation is ongoing as detectives try to piece together the circumstances surrounding this tragic event," said Sgt. Phil Krynsky, a spokesperson for the Phoenix Police Department.

Friends and neighbors have expressed their shock and sorrow over the incident, describing the family as quiet and seemingly ordinary, making the event even more difficult to comprehend.

Andrew Corona, a warehouse worker at Custom Food Service, was a longtime resident of Avondale, Arizona, and originally from Phoenix. The circumstances surrounding the deaths remain under investigation.
